I've driven the Buick Excelle for quite a few years, and the jack is located in the trunk. Specifically, after opening the trunk lid, lift the bottom cover or carpet, and you'll find the spare tire underneath. The jack is usually fixed next to the spare tire or on a bracket right beside it. Be careful when taking it out to avoid hurting your hands. Before using the jack, remember to park on a flat surface and engage the handbrake to safely change the tire. In this regard, I also recommend regularly checking if the jack's threads are rusted to prevent failure in emergencies. When the car was new, I checked the manual, which clearly states the location in the spare tire area—a very convenient design. Steps for changing a tire: first remove the wheel nuts, place the jack at the designated point under the car to support it, then install the spare tire. Remember not to operate on a slope, as it can be dangerous.

As a daily driver of the Buick Excelle, I was also clueless about where the jack was when I first started driving. Actually, it's hidden in the trunk. If you lift the floor mat or panel in the rear trunk, you'll see the spare tire, with the jack clipped beside it or pressed underneath. It's better to use a towel as padding when taking it out. When changing a tire, always park on level ground and engage the handbrake for safety. I've also learned to clean dust and grease off the jack during maintenance to prolong its lifespan. A relevant detail is that the Excelle's trunk space is compact yet well-designed, making the jack easy to locate without affecting daily use. Familiarizing yourself with these details in advance can save a lot of hassle, especially before long trips—always check the condition of the spare tire and tools beforehand.

Can a Class E Driver's License Operate a Motorcycle?

E Class Driver's License can operate a motorcycle. The E Class Driver's License is a type of driver's license (driving license) that permits the operation of ordinary two-wheeled motorcycles and the vehicles allowed by the F Class Driver's License. Additional information: 1. Driver's License Categories: (1) In 2004, the Ministry of Public Security issued the "Regulations on the Business of Motor Vehicle Driver's Licenses," introducing a graded system for motor vehicle driver's licenses, dividing them into 15 categories: A1, A2, A3, B1, B2, C1, C2, C3, C4, D, E, F, M, N, P. (2) In 2010, the C5 driver's license was added, making a total of 16 categories. 2. Permitted Vehicle Types: (1) A1 License: Large buses and A3, B1, B2, C1, C2, C3, C4, M. (2) A2 License: Tractor trucks and B1, B2, C1, C2, C3, C4, M. (3) A3 License: City buses and C1, C2, C3, C4. (4) B1 License: Medium-sized buses and C1, C2, C3, C4, M (medium-sized buses refer to buses with 19 seats or fewer, such as minibuses and vans). (5) B2 License: Large trucks and C1, C2, C3, C4, M. (6) C1 License: Small cars and C2, C3 (small cars refer to passenger vehicles with 9 seats or fewer, such as sedans). (7) C2 License: Small automatic transmission cars. (8) C3 License: Low-speed trucks and C4. (9) C4 License: Three-wheeled cars. (10) C5 License: Small automatic transmission passenger cars for the disabled (referring to five types of disabilities: right lower limb disability, both lower limb disabilities, hearing impairment, missing right thumb, or missing end section of fingers). (11) D License: Ordinary three-wheeled motorcycles and E, F. (12) E License: Ordinary two-wheeled motorcycles and F. (13) F License: Light motorcycles. (14) M License: Wheeled self-propelled machinery. (15) N License: Trolley buses. (16) P License: Tramcars.

What is the actual fuel consumption of the Honda Avancier?

The Honda Avancier 1.5T model has a fuel consumption of 9.0 liters per 100 kilometers, while the 2.0T model consumes 11 liters per 100 kilometers. The following factors affect the vehicle's fuel consumption: Displacement and weight: Engine displacement, vehicle weight, driving conditions, and wind resistance can all influence fuel consumption. Even for the same vehicle, different driving habits can result in varying fuel consumption levels. Driving behavior: If frequent sudden acceleration or deceleration occurs during driving, the vehicle's fuel consumption may increase by 5-30% accordingly. Road conditions: The road conditions on which the vehicle is driven can also affect fuel consumption. Driving on poor road conditions increases the engine's load, requiring more fuel to be consumed.

What is the recommended engine oil model for the Mazda3 Axela?

The original factory engine oil for the Mazda3 Axela is a fully synthetic 0W-20 engine oil produced in Japan. Alternatively, a semi-synthetic 5W-30 engine oil can also be used. The functions of engine oil are: Lubrication: Maintains the viscosity between the cylinder and piston to ensure normal operation, reduces friction between components, and minimizes wear. Cooling: Assists the vehicle's cooling system to some extent in lowering the temperature of the engine's internal environment. Cleaning: Removes sludge, carbon deposits, and other impurities adhering to engine parts. Sealing: Seals gases within the engine pistons and piston rings, reducing the ingress of external contaminants.
